Most of the starting lineup, including Lionel Messi, will reportedly come to China with the team. Argentina plans to play two warm-up matches in China. The first opponent could be South American Paraguay and the second could be the national soccer team, with the venue chosen to be Xi'an. Previously, the operator had communicated with Chen Yongliang, the head of the National Management Department of the CFA. Now, with Chen Yongliang taken away for investigation, he paused.

Whether or not the national soccer team can play against Argentina depends largely on the attitude of the Chinese Football Association (CFA). If they don't want to be a chaperone, neither side will have a chance to warm up after a big defeat.

Statistically, the national soccer team has only played Argentina once, with the match being the 1984 Nehru Gold Cup, which ended in a 1-0 win, so the Argentine players are looking to break the national soccer team's record.

The same goes for Lionel Messi. The Argentine superstar has never played against the national soccer team in his career. Fans still joke that they can't be Ballon d'Or winners. If they score, it will be the first time they break through the world's most populous national team and make new career history.
